What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Toronto Pearson Airport to Nassau?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Toronto Pearson Intl Airport to Nassau cl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If you are looking for a flight deal from Toronto Pearson Airport to Nassau, look for departures on Mondays and avoid leaving on a Thursday, as it's usually the priciest day. When flying back from Nassau, Friday is the cheapest day to fly and Saturday is the most expensive.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Toronto Pearson Intl Airport to Nassau?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Toronto Pearson Intl Airport to Nassau,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Toronto Pearson Intl Airport to Nassau is September, where tickets cost C$ 396 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and February,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is C$ 743 and C$ 570 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Toronto Pearson Intl Airport to Nassau?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Toronto Pearson Intl Airport to Nassau,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Toronto Pearson Intl Airport to Nassau, you should book around 6 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 19 weeks before departure.

FAQs for booking Toronto Pearson Airport to Nassau flights

  • What is the cheapest flight from Toronto Pearson Intl Airport to Nassau?

    In the last 3 days, the lowest price for a flight from Toronto Pearson Intl Airport to Nassau was C$ 103 for a one-way ticket and C$ 242 for a round-trip.

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from Toronto Pearson Airport to Nassau?

    When flying out of Toronto Pearson Airport you will be using Toronto Pearson Intl. You will be landing at Nassau, also known as Nassau Intl.

  • Which airlines offer Wi-Fi service onboard planes from Toronto Pearson Airport to Nassau?

    Air Canada, WestJet, Jazz, JetBlue, and United Airlines offer inflight Wi-Fi service on the Toronto Pearson Airport to Nassau flight route.

  • Which aircraft models fly most regularly from Toronto Pearson Airport to Nassau?

    The Airbus A321-100/200 is the aircraft model that flies most regularly on the Toronto Pearson Airport to Nassau flight route.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Toronto Pearson Airport to Nassau?

    Star Alliance is the only airline alliance operating flights between Toronto Pearson Airport and Nassau.

  • On which days can I fly direct from Toronto Pearson Airport to Nassau?

    You can catch a direct flight from Toronto Pearson Airport to Nassau on Monday, Wednesday, Thursday, Friday, Saturday, and Sunday.
